OTP-RADIUS

Greg
Dmitri wanted strip_realm to default to true. Seems weird to change based on transport. Doc says no tokens at all means act like specific zeroconf synthetic token. This woule have strip_realm=false but the default for a specific token would be true.
Greg
Omit some fields? token types etc? They're in the spec but optional.
Nathaniel
Concerned about release cycle. If we remove, someone would have to wait for more than a year. Red Hat plans to merge early and backport to 1.11.
Nathaniel
default config
Greg
First token becomes default... ordering hasn't been used like that with the profile library before. You have to do stuff with an iterator, etc. instead use a separate relation to indicate the default token.
Nathaniel
zeroconf?
Greg
If non configured, then use zeroconf token.

Storage appliance

Simo
Thread on FreeIPA list about a ... appliance. ZFS etc., from Oracle. To configure, you needed to give it principal and password with kadm5 principal creation privileges. Won't work in FreeIPA.
Will
"storage appliance". Does support joining AD but it's a different configuration path. In the future it could import a keytab.
